Webinar // The Key Role of Unique Persistent Identifiers in Research Project Management
This event has already taken place!
Speakers: Frédéric De Lamotte and Véronique Stoll (Research Data College)
The current research landscape is producing a growing volume of publications, data, and, more broadly, a diverse range of scientific results and artifacts (both digital and/or physical). In this context, the ability to uniquely and reliably identify the various elements of the scientific ecosystem—research teams, publications, datasets, software, etc.—across a multitude of information systems has become a central challenge for structuring and promoting scientific activity, particularly to enable the traceability of scientific objects.
